Other Thoughts: I also had a problem with the hdmi not taking up my full screen with my ATI HD 5770, but it turned out it was actually a problem with the gpu. I turned on catalyst control, and changed the overscan to 0. This fixed everything. Make sure you have the most recent edition of catalyst control center.
